Learning Traffic Signal Control via Genetic Programming

被引:1
作者
Liao, Xiao-Cheng [1 ,2 ]
Mei, Yi [1 ,2 ]
Zhang, Mengjie [1 ,2 ]
机构
[1] Victoria Univ Wellington, Ctr Data Sci & Artificial Intelligence, Wellington, New Zealand
[2] Victoria Univ Wellington, Sch Engn & Comp Sci, Wellington, New Zealand
来源
PROCEEDINGS OF THE 2024 G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E, GECCO 2024 | 2024年
关键词
Traffic signal control; traffic light control; genetic programming; signalized intersection; deep reinforcement learning; transportation;
D O I
10.1145/3638529.3654037
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
The control of traffic signals is crucial for improving transportation efficiency. Recently, learning-based methods, especially Deep Reinforcement Learning (DRL), garnered substantial success in the quest for more efficient traffic signal control strategies. However, the design of rewards in DRL highly demands domain knowledge to converge to an effective policy, and the final policy also presents difficulties in terms of explainability. In this work, a new learning-based method for signal control in complex intersections is proposed. In our approach, we design a concept of phase urgency for each signal phase. During signal transitions, the traffic light control strategy selects the next phase to be activated based on the phase urgency. We then proposed to represent the urgency function as an explainable tree structure. The urgency function can calculate the phase urgency for a specific phase based on the current road conditions. Genetic programming is adopted to perform gradient-free optimization of the urgency function. We test our algorithm on multiple public traffic signal control datasets. The experimental results indicate that the tree-shaped urgency function evolved by genetic programming outperforms the baselines, including a state-of-the-art method in the transportation field and a well-known DRL-based method.
引用
收藏
页码:924 / 932
页数:9
相关论文
共 48 条
[1]   A comprehensive survey on vehicular Ad Hoc network [J].
Al-Sultan, Saif ;
Al-Doori, Moath M. ;
Al-Bayatti, Ali H. ;
Zedan, Hussien .
J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2014, 37 :380-392
[2]   Survey on the Internet of Vehicles: Network Architectures and Applications [J].
Ji B. ;
Zhang X. ;
Mumtaz S. ;
Han C. ;
Li C. ;
Wen H. ;
Wang D. .
IEEE Communications Standards Magazine, 2020, 4 (01) :34-41
[3]  
Baskan Ozgur, 2011, Ant Colony Optimization - Methods and Applications, P205
[4]   A Multiobjective Bilevel Programming Model for Environmentally Friendly Traffic Signal Timings [J].
Baskan, Ozgur .
ADVANCES IN CIVIL ENGINEERING, 2019, 2019
[5]   A Differential Evolution Algorithm-Based Traffic Control Model for Signalized Intersections [J].
Cakici, Ziya ;
Murat, Yetis Sazi .
ADVANCES IN CIVIL ENGINEERING, 2019, 2019
[6]  
Chen CC, 2020, AAAI CONF ARTIF INTE, V34, P3414
[7]  
Chen Xiang-Ling, 2023, 2023 IEEE International Conference on Systems, Man, and Cybernetics (SMC), P363, DOI 10.1109/SMC53992.2023.10394169
[8]  
Chuo HSE, 2017, 2017 IEEE 2ND INTERNATIONAL CONFERENCE ON AUTOMATIC CONTROL AND INTELLIGENT SYSTEMS (I2CACIS), P92, DOI 10.1109/I2CACIS.2017.8239039
[9]  
El-Tantawy S., 2010, 2010 13th International IEEE Conference on Intelligent Transportation Systems (ITSC 2010), P665, DOI 10.1109/ITSC.2010.5625066
[10]  
Fellendorf M, 1994, 64th Institute of Transportation Engineers Annual Meeting